The Lloyd District offers a convenient and connected Portland lifestyle with easy access to transit, shopping, dining, offices, and entertainment. The neighborhood features condos, apartments, and mixed-use residences, making it a strong fit for buyers seeking an urban setting with everyday amenities nearby.
Residents enjoy proximity to the Moda Center, Oregon Convention Center, local restaurants, bike routes, MAX lines, and nearby neighborhoods like Irvington, Eliot, and Sullivan’s Gulch. For buyers seeking accessibility, convenience, and city energy, the Lloyd District is a strong option.
2,749 people live in Lloyd District, where the median age is 37 and the average individual income is $46,895.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
